I’m having a problem with my top loader Whirlpool washing machine. It does everything right except the spin cycle. On extremely rare days it will spin, but most of the time it doesn’t. There is no water left in basin after washing is complete except for wet, soggy clothes.
Some lady at the laundramat suggested it could be a defective lid switch. She showed me where it was on a Maytag, but I don’t have that little button in the back of my lid. I lost my manual due to a hurricane and can’t find the location. I would appreciate any help or suggestions as to what could be wrong with my machine. Many thanks!
If this is a newer Whirlpool washer, and the motor will run in spin, you have a worn out clutch and bad brake shoes. Do the tranny coupler test in my "sticky"
"replacing direct drive brake shoes".
